Climate Considerations: How Bay Area Conditions Affect Flooring Choices



The Bay Area experiences a mix of seaside moisture and inland dryness, depending on where you live. These problems can influence exactly how different floor covering materials behave with time.



Wood floors, constructed from all-natural material, can expand or get with temperature level and humidity changes. Correct acclimation prior to installment and preserving indoor moisture levels can aid decrease this movement. Still, in homes without climate control, it's something to be familiar with.



Vinyl, on the other hand, is far much less sensitive to dampness and temperature level fluctuations. It keeps its shape and framework even in damp or variable environments, making it a strong challenger for basements, washrooms, or kitchen areas.



Long life and Investment: What You Get Over Time



If you're thinking lasting, hardwood flooring commonly pays off. Though it needs a bigger initial investment, it dramatically increases home worth and stands the test of time. With correct upkeep, including the occasional wood floor refinishing service, wood can serve a family for generations. It ages beautifully and contributes to a home's general beauty and authenticity.



Vinyl, while more economical upfront, does not have the very same lengthy lifespan. Many plastic floorings last around 10 to 20 years, relying on the quality and wear, which implies they may need to be replaced more frequently. Still, for home owners looking for a flexible, affordable choice or that enjoy upgrading their insides more frequently, plastic makes excellent feeling.

Installment: What to Expect from the Process



Setting up wood floor covering is normally more labor-intensive and lengthy. It frequently needs subfloor prep work, accurate cutting, and ending up. That's why numerous house owners opt for knowledgeable hardwood floor installation companies to make sure a smooth and flawless result.



Vinyl floor covering, specifically the luxury vinyl plank range, supplies quicker and simpler setup. Some kinds can be drifted over existing floorings, conserving time and labor. This rate and simplicity make it a great option for urgent jobs or restricted restoration home windows.
